Bicycle geometry, which describes the dimensions and angles of the bike frame, is another important element that influences riding experience. A bike's geometry affects exactly how it takes care of, exactly how comfortable it mores than expanded trips, and its general efficiency qualities. When reviewing geometry, attributes such as the head tube angle need to be thought about, as a steeper angle normally leads to quicker handling while a much more unwinded angle can boost stability. In tandem with geometry, recognizing the various brake types is required. Bicyclists mainly run into rim brakes, disc brakes, and cantilever brakes. Each type presents its own advantages: disc brakes offer regular efficiency in differing climate problems by providing far better quiting power, while rim brakes are lighter and less complicated to keep.

The bike drivetrain, recognized for its function in transferring power from the pedals to the wheels, consists of different parts including the chain, cassette, derailleurs, and crankset. Various bike chain types, such as 9-speed or 11-speed chains, are available, with their selection based on the bike's planned use and drivetrain compatibility.
